Hello to all out there in the phone world. For some strange reason my sip trunk routes to 500 no matter what I try so here is what I have done so far.

Set digits in the incoming calls DID table 3.2.3 using all options including wildcards. My Signal provider (floroute) says there sending 10 digits but even with just 10 still no change. I even tried changing in 3.2.1 no luck !!

Any suggestions ?

Try setting your SIP destination type in Carrier options to Request-URI and see if that helps. I've had a few carriers that don't put the destination in the header for some reason and this will fix it.

Called "from" system and noticed an extra "1" being sent. Shot to the incoming did table and used *+10digits and ITS WORKING
